When the Larkspur build pipeline publishes provenance attestations, the fan-out service notifies up to forty downstream subscribers. If subscribers lag, the queue applies backpressure and pauses attestation publishing rather than dropping records. On-call: if builds stall at the "attest" stage, check subscriber lag before restarting anything. A restart clears the queue and orphans provenance records, which audit will flag. Drain slow subscribers first, then resume. The stalled build can be identified by the token below.

session token of hahop-yahif = htk31_138eb45c7d40b38b91415eca52da01d

Provenance: string-extract pipeline (Tavenor i18n). The extraction script runs in a hermetic container; inputs are the source tarball and the locale manifest, nothing else. Outputs are reproducible — rerun with the same inputs and diff should be empty. If translators report missing strings, first confirm the on-disk artifact matches the registry copy before escalating. Do not patch extracted catalogs by hand. The artifact currently deployed to production corresponds to the trace token below.

session token of yahap-fafop = htk9_f6aa94135

☐ Ledger archive run — Pellford storage depot

Grab the four banded boxes of paper ledgers from the records room (they're heavy, bring the trolley). Sign the transfer log before loading, and make sure the lids are taped. The Pellford intake clerk only accepts them from our booked courier, so give the driver the hand-over instruction below.

drop instructions, bahif-bahip: the norax feniel courier leaves the drumir kaseth rusir ledger at gate 1983 under passcode 849948

Subject: Key rotation for Lanternkit registry access

Hi, welcome aboard. As part of our quarterly rotation, the credential used to pull versioned builds of the Lanternkit component library from the Pemberton internal registry has changed. Please update your local tooling before pulling v4.2 or later, as older keys stop working Friday. The new key follows below.

service key, fafof-yagug: qvz3-94e